From d67f91a63e17793f1be4f37279b03868f7e460cd Mon Sep 17 00:00:00 2001 From: YunaiV Date: Sat, 16 May 2026 18:40:16 +0800 Subject: [PATCH] =?UTF-8?q?=E3=80=90=E5=90=8C=E6=AD=A5=E3=80=91BOOT=20?= =?UTF-8?q?=E5=92=8C=20CLOUD=20=E7=9A=84=E5=8A=9F=E8=83=BD=EF=BC=88WMS?= =?UTF-8?q?=EF=BC=89=E3=80=90=E5=85=BC=E5=AE=B9=E5=90=84=E7=A7=8D=20JDK8?= =?UTF-8?q?=E3=80=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../framework/common/util/date/LocalDateTimeUtils.java | 6 +++++- .../wms/framework/web/config/WmsWebConfiguration.java | 2 +- .../wms/service/home/WmsHomeStatisticsServiceImpl.java | 8 ++------ 3 files changed, 8 insertions(+), 8 deletions(-) diff --git a/yudao-framework/yudao-common/src/main/java/cn/iocoder/yudao/framework/common/util/date/LocalDateTimeUtils.java b/yudao-framework/yudao-common/src/main/java/cn/iocoder/yudao/framework/common/util/date/LocalDateTimeUtils.java index 34e4d85f2..7a7ce923e 100644 --- a/yudao-framework/yudao-common/src/main/java/cn/iocoder/yudao/framework/common/util/date/LocalDateTimeUtils.java +++ b/yudao-framework/yudao-common/src/main/java/cn/iocoder/yudao/framework/common/util/date/LocalDateTimeUtils.java @@ -310,7 +310,11 @@ public class LocalDateTimeUtils { * @return 日期列表,包含开始日期 */ public static List getDateList(LocalDate startDate, int days) { - return startDate.datesUntil(startDate.plusDays(days)).toList(); + List dateList = new ArrayList<>(days); + for (int i = 0; i < days; i++) { + dateList.add(startDate.plusDays(i)); + } + return dateList; } /** diff --git a/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/framework/web/config/WmsWebConfiguration.java b/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/framework/web/config/WmsWebConfiguration.java index 37c75718f..5d0562eb1 100644 --- a/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/framework/web/config/WmsWebConfiguration.java +++ b/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/framework/web/config/WmsWebConfiguration.java @@ -1,7 +1,7 @@ package cn.iocoder.yudao.module.wms.framework.web.config; import cn.iocoder.yudao.framework.swagger.config.YudaoSwaggerAutoConfiguration; -import org.springdoc.core.models.GroupedOpenApi; +import org.springdoc.core.GroupedOpenApi; import org.springframework.context.annotation.Bean; import org.springframework.context.annotation.Configuration; diff --git a/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/service/home/WmsHomeStatisticsServiceImpl.java b/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/service/home/WmsHomeStatisticsServiceImpl.java index 8aa2926a2..17f1a00d0 100644 --- a/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/service/home/WmsHomeStatisticsServiceImpl.java +++ b/yudao-module-wms/yudao-module-wms-server/src/main/java/cn/iocoder/yudao/module/wms/service/home/WmsHomeStatisticsServiceImpl.java @@ -11,17 +11,13 @@ import cn.iocoder.yudao.module.wms.dal.mysql.home.WmsHomeStatisticsMapper; import cn.iocoder.yudao.module.wms.enums.order.WmsOrderStatusEnum; import cn.iocoder.yudao.module.wms.enums.order.WmsOrderTypeEnum; import cn.iocoder.yudao.module.wms.service.md.warehouse.WmsWarehouseService; -import jakarta.annotation.Resource; import org.springframework.stereotype.Service; +import javax.annotation.Resource; import java.math.BigDecimal; import java.time.LocalDate; import java.time.LocalDateTime; -import java.util.Collections; -import java.util.HashMap; -import java.util.LinkedHashMap; -import java.util.List; -import java.util.Map; +import java.util.*; import static cn.iocoder.yudao.framework.common.util.collection.CollectionUtils.convertList; import static cn.iocoder.yudao.framework.common.util.collection.CollectionUtils.getSumValue;